DRU receive tests
This section describes the receive tests that can be performed on the
DualMode Radio Unit (DRU).
Note: The tests can be performed separately but the DRU receive test
setup procedure must be performed before each individual test.
Service impacts
The receive tests cause a reduction in the receive performance of the shelf
containing the radio under test because of the loss of receive diversity.
The TRU transmit tests must be performed before the receive tests to verify
the TRU’s transmit path. This is because the TRU uses an RF loopback to
access the base-band receive signal. Failure to verify the TRU transmit path
may result in invalid test data.
Receive test setup procedure
1. At the MTX, busy and off-line the TRU under test.
2. Connect the interface terminal to the RS-232 port on the front panel of the
TRU under test. Verify that the TRU configurations for RX tests initial
setup are as listed in Table 11-1.
3. Connect the transmit output of the communications monitor to the
antenna input connector on the back of the TRU shelf for the antenna
under test. Connect the receive input of the communications monitor to
the sniffer port of the duplexer for the TRU under test. Use low loss
double shielded cables, RG-214 or equivalent. Figure 11-5 shows the
setup for the receive tests.
4. From the terminal, select the channel assigned to the DRU under test by
using the B command.
>B
WARNING
RF radiation hazard
Do NOT disconnect any RF cables when transmitters are on.
CAUTION
Service interruption
The service of the shelf housing the TRU under test will be
affected. Perform the tests during low traffic period.
